ASUENE launches English version of PCF/LCA calculation software “ASUENE LCA”

Asuene Inc. has launched the English version of its PCF/LCA calculation software, “ASUENE LCA.” In response to tightening environmental regulations, particularly in Europe, this software was developed to support PCF/LCA calculation and disclosure in global markets.  With this English version, PCF calculation becomes more accessible both domestically and internationally, while the collection of activity data and PCF data from overseas suppliers is streamlined. 

Background of the ASUENE LCA English Version Development
In recent years, environmental regulations have been tightening, particularly in Europe. The EU plans to fully implement the Carbon Border Adjustment Mechanism (CBAM) from 2026, and from 2024, the EU Battery Regulation mandates PCF calculation and LCA data disclosure for batteries. In this evolving regulatory landscape, companies with overseas operations or global suppliers must urgently adapt to these requirements.

Once CBAM is enforced, Japanese companies exporting regulated products to the EU may be required by importers to calculate and disclose PCF/LCA data. To comply, companies must establish a robust PCF calculation framework. However, PCF/LCA assessment requires collecting activity data across extensive domestic and international supply chains.

In response to these challenges in PCF/LCA calculation, we have developed the English version of “ASUENE LCA.” This enables businesses to overcome language barriers, supporting PCF/LCA calculation and disclosure in global markets while ensuring compliance with environmental regulations and enhancing international competitiveness.

Details of the English Version
“ASUENE LCA” is designed for ease of use, allowing even those without extensive expertise to operate it intuitively. The platform enables PCF/LCA calculations in as short as one minute. With the ability to quickly and easily disclose reliable data, it provides strong support for companies in their decarbonization efforts.

Key Features of the English Version
・PCF Calculation: A refined UI/UX ensures a seamless process from data input to report generation.
・Template-Based Calculation: Supports PCF/LCA calculations for a wide range of products.
・Data Integration: Enables seamless PCF data exchange between buyers and suppliers.

Asuene Company Profile
Asuene Inc. is a leading Climate Tech company in Japan with the mission of ”Changing the world for the next generation”. We provide “ASUENE”, a carbon accounting platform to measure, report and reduce carbon emissions of companies and we contribute to the net zero society.
